CISA: QNAP NAS File Station Cross-Site Scripting Vulnerability
CVE-2018-19953 is a cross-site scripting (XSS) flaw in File Station, the web-based file management application bundled with QNAP network-attached storage (NAS) devices. A remote attacker can inject malicious code through the application, which then executes in the browser of users who access the File Station interface. Successful injection can let the attacker run scripts in an authenticated user's session, potentially stealing credentials or performing actions on the NAS with that user's privileges. Any organization or individual running File Station on a QNAP NAS is affected; the specific vulnerable version ranges are not provided in the available data and should be confirmed against QNAP's advisory. The flaw was added to CISA's Known Exploited Vulnerabilities catalog on 2022-05-24 with a known ransomware association, indicating active in-the-wild exploitation, though no public proof-of-concept code is known.
What to do: Apply QNAP's security updates per vendor instructions, as required by CISA's KEV listing, and confirm the affected QTS/File Station versions in QNAP's advisory before scheduling the update. Until patched, restrict File Station's internet exposure via firewall rules, access controls, or VPN-only access, and review NAS logs for signs of intrusion given the known ransomware association.

If exploited, this cross-site scripting vulnerability could allow remote attackers to inject malicious code. QNAP has already fixed the issue in the following QTS versions. QTS 4.4.2.1231 on build 20200302; QTS 4.4.1.1201 on build 20200130; QTS 4.3.6.1218 on build 20200214; QTS 4.3.4.1190 on build 20200107; QTS 4.3.3.1161 on build 20200109; QTS 4.2.6 on build 20200109.
